Stickerapp.com, a service for ordering the all too famous sticker for laptops, widely used amongst startups, has recently been in a big deal. The startup has over the last years grown a lot – from € 6 million to reportedly over € 12 million in revenue, with a margin of 40%.
Now it has been reported that the startup has the investment firm Creades on board, in a deal for € 14 million. For that Creades gets a 51% equity stake.
“We are happy and proud of Creades’ trust and believe that with their experience and resources they will be an excellent partner in our continued expansion into both new product areas and additional geographical markets,” says Hugo Ljungberg, co-founder.
StickerApps official name is PRNT, and the operations are based in Lomma, an suburban municipality between Malmö and Lund.
“We are very impressed by the company’s founders, which from the head office in Lomma have created a fast-growing and highly profitable company that is today one of the world’s leading players in its niche. The company has significant similarities to other successful investments in Creade’s portfolio, such as a strong strategic position where it benefits from the fast-moving digitization of the printing industry, efficient production and, most importantly, a very strong focus on customer satisfaction ” says John Hedberg, CEO Creades.
